Cervélo's Innovative E-Bike Transforms from Road to Gravel with Flip Chips
Originally Published 2 years ago — by BikeRadar

Cervélo has unveiled its first electric bike, the Rouvida, which features flip chips in the front and rear dropouts that allow riders to switch between road and gravel geometry. This flexibility enables the bike to accommodate different tire clearances and fits, providing the handling and performance expected from a Cervélo road or gravel bike. The Rouvida is equipped with a Fazua Ride 60 electric bike motor, offering 60Nm of torque and peak power of 450 watts, and is paired with a 432Wh battery. The bike will be available in road and gravel-focused builds, with prices starting at £6,000 / $6,200 / €6,799.
